Wealth Management Assistant Mercadante and Company, P. C. has the following position available: Financial Services Assistant. The primary purpose of the Financial Services Assistant position is to ensure all operational functions are processed efficiently with limited errors, putting the needs of the client first and providing exceptional service every single time. This position performs a variety of operational tasks for complex securities or cash related transactions or processes that require extensive knowledge of departmental functions and systems. Duties include, but are not limited to the following:
· Setting up new accounts (National Financial Services, Envestnet, AnnuityRight)· Processing and reconciling transactions · Processing distribution requests · Creating transfer requests and monitoring that requested funds have been transferred · Researching inquiries · Resolving customer service issues · Reviewing time sensitive and/or complex documents · Opening customer service logs and following up to ensure resolution and communicating outcome(s) to clients · Processing account information changes · Maintaining notes in CRM for activities performed (Redtail)· May perform special projects as assigned M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S: Education/Experience: · Two years related experience (administrative, customer service, or financial services)· Microsoft Office Competencies:
· Ability to multitask · Ability to work independently and as part of a small team · Ability to organize and work within a procedural environment · Excellent phone etiquette and communication skills · High attention to detail This position plays a critical role in the success of the business. It offers a regular schedule of 40 hours per week. The company offers benefits such as health insurance, disability insurance, vacation pay, holiday pay, and Simple IRA plan with employer match.
